Indus AI Week: AI Wrapper Competition 2026 Winners AxonEstate Orbit-Ed SafetyX Pro

BetaCodes, formerly known as Forbmax, recently concluded the highly anticipated AI Wrapper Competition 2026, showcasing some of Pakistan’s most innovative artificial intelligence solutions. From a pool of 183 applications submitted by teams across the country, 20 were shortlisted for the online round, demonstrating strong technical skills and creative approaches to real-world challenges. The competition highlighted the growing talent and ambition in Pakistan’s AI ecosystem, with participants applying AI in ways that promise tangible impact across industries.

After a rigorous online evaluation, 10 teams advanced to the Grand Final, where they pitched their solutions to a panel of industry experts and investors. The finalists presented AI-driven projects ranging from property analytics to safety and educational technologies. The competition emphasized practical implementation and scalability, rewarding teams that demonstrated both innovation and the potential to address pressing market needs.

Emerging as national champions, AxonEstate claimed the first-place prize of PKR 1,000,000 for its outstanding contribution to AI-powered property analytics. Orbit-Ed, an online learning platform leveraging artificial intelligence to personalize educational experiences, secured second place and was awarded PKR 700,000. Third place went to SafetyX Pro, a platform focused on enhancing public and workplace safety using AI, which received PKR 500,000. Each team impressed the judges with their problem-solving approaches, technical execution, and clear vision for how AI could drive positive societal impact.
